Fix For Filosofo Comment Preview Plugin

Community member Kim Parsell recently sent me an email that contained a link to a post she found which describes the exact same problem I was having with the Filosofo Comment Preview plugin. Each time I activated the plugin on this blog, I received an error similar to this:

Call to undefined function get_currentuserinfo()…

While doing research on the error, I found out it had something to do with pluggable.php. So, I uploaded a fresh pluggable.php file from a fresh WordPress 2.7 installation and that didn’t work. I ended up just leaving the plugin disabled and was going to work on it on my local server until Kim sent me this email.

Saphod.com publishes a block of code which you can add to the comment preview plugin which should enable both plugins to be activated at the same time. As for myself, I simply disabled Maintenance Mode as I don’t have a need for it since the site is now open to the public.
